Timo Tijhof 0c60733ec5 Grunt: Clean up
* Use jshintrc:true which lets grunt defer autodiscovery of the file
  to jshint instead of forcing it to '.jshintrc'. This allows us to
  override certain settings from a subdirectory, to match behaviour
  of standalone jshint.

* Sort modules.

* Use plain string instead of single-value array.

Timo Tijhof 561dd7c65b grunt: Update grunt-contrib-jshint use built-in jshintrc parser
Use built-in jshintrc option for 'jshint' config instead of
parsing manually and strippig comments.

node-jshint itself has supported comment parsing for a long time
(which is why our Jenkins build, which doesn't even use grunt,
has no problem with our .jshintrc file).

But the grunt task never exposed this parser, until v0.6.4.

Timo Tijhof bedbebd53c Implement Grunt support (grunt jshint,csslint,qunit,watch)
This has no influence on Jenkins but can be used locally to
easily run certain tools. Since we already had `.jshintrc` in
our repo it was already possible to easily run JSHint from
the command-line locally. Taking that as a base the following
are new features:
* `grunt csslint`: Runs CSSLint on all css files
* `grunt qunit`: Runs QUnit (standalone) tests in PhantomJS
* `grunt test`: Runs jshint/csslint/qunit
* `grunt watch`: Runs the "test" command automatically whenever
  a file is changed. You can keep this in the background so
  whenever you save a file in your editor (e.g. Sublime Text)
  it'll run the tests and if there is a failure, it'll throw a
  bash error code causing your Terminal application to beep you
  in whatever way your operating system does so (e.g. for
  Mac OS X a red badge + jumping icon in the Dock). It will
  continue to run in the background even after a failure so no
  need to re-start watch after a failure.
* `grunt`: Runs the default task, which is 'test'.

Previously to use `jshint .` you had to:
* One-time install:
  * install package -- nodejs npm
  * npm install -g jshint
* Usage:
  * cd VisualEditor; jshint .

Now, for grunt:
* One-time install:
  * install package -- nodejs npm
  * npm install -g grunt-cli
  * cd VisualEditor; npm install
* Usage:
  * cd VisualEditor; grunt
